SAP certification is role-based and delivered through SAP Learning. Most exams sit at Associate level (implementation or development consultant for a specific solution), with Specialist exams for narrower scopes and Professional exams for architects and experienced consultants. Exams are booked through SAP Certification Hub or as a single exam; SAP re-versions exams with each release, so always confirm the current code before booking.

Employee Central is the mandatory foundation for the rest of the suite, so it is the most consistently hired SuccessFactors skill. It is also the best entry point for HR professionals moving into systems work, because domain knowledge counts more than technical background.
